The History of Widgets on Android
Widgets first made their debut on the Android platform with the release of Android 1.5 Cupcake in 2009. This new feature allowed users to place interactive, customizable widgets directly on their home screens, providing at-a-glance information and quick access to key app functionalities. Over the years, widgets have become an integral part of the Android experience, offering users a high degree of flexibility and personalization when it comes to organizing and accessing information on their devices.
